AbsolutelyMy collection is only very small so I don't have a huge amount I can compare it to, but my next biggest 'bot is God Ginrai and even though he was imposing, I actually find Jetfire is the superior figure. Why? Playability!
God Ginrai is great from the fact that they did a good job being animation accurate, he stands out in a 'crowd', has many accessories, and multiple modes available to the pair. You are literally getting two (large) robots in one (plus the titan masters) BUT from a playability/stability perspective? He's not so great. He's super fiddly, has a lot of parts which if knocked can either fall off or move, and even when combined his backpack is so damn heavy he topples over all the time. Jetfire has none of these flaws from my current time with him, and with his armor and guns and faction-switching ability can be at least THREE robots in one (Autobot, Decepticon, Armored autobot)
